To ensure hairline accuracy of the profile, shape and finish, the wing is laid into negative moulds that were designed with the use of CAD/CAM then CNC cut. Wing skins are a sandwich of glass and herex with the carbon versions coming with a strong full carbon lay-up. All control surfaces have wipers with live top hinged ailerons and bottom hinged flaps (carbon version only). Recessed areas in the wing allow for easy installation of servos, with mould ed servo covers giving a clean finish to the wing.
The fuselage was designed to allow much easier installation of radio gear and it is not necessary to use micro-RC equipment for the control of the model, unlike some 60" gliders. The removable carbon canopy, with latch pre-installed, allows easy access to the radio gear. The fuselage is either a strong glass lay-up or carbon / kevlar lay-up. Wing bolts, push rods and ballast tube are already done at the factory with ballast tube being accessed from the wing saddle on the fuse.
The V-tail surfaces, complete with wipers, have ball linkages already installed. The accessories pack comes complete with wing bolts, custom servo covers, brass control horns for the wing and hex key for the wing bolts.
The glass version of the Bird Slope has a strong glass fuselage and aileron only glass wing, with aileron / flap version available by special order. The carbon version features carbon / kevlar fuselage and full carbon wing with ailerons and flaps as standard. Colors available are include combinations of white, yellow, red and blue.
